// Call Zend_XmlRpc_ValueTest::main() if this source file is executed directly.
if (!defined("PHPUnit_MAIN_METHOD")) {
require_once dirname(__FILE__) . '/../../TestHelper.php';
define("PHPUnit_MAIN_METHOD", "Zend_XmlRpc_ValueTest::main");
}
require_once "PHPUnit/Framework/TestCase.php";
require_once "PHPUnit/Framework/TestSuite.php";
require_once 'Zend/XmlRpc/Value.php';
require_once 'Zend/XmlRpc/Value/Scalar.php';
require_once 'Zend/XmlRpc/Value/BigInteger.php';
require_once 'Zend/XmlRpc/Value/Collection.php';
require_once 'Zend/XmlRpc/Value/Array.php';
require_once 'Zend/XmlRpc/Value/Base64.php';
require_once 'Zend/XmlRpc/Value/Boolean.php';
require_once 'Zend/XmlRpc/Value/DateTime.php';
require_once 'Zend/XmlRpc/Value/Double.php';
require_once 'Zend/XmlRpc/Value/Integer.php';
require_once 'Zend/XmlRpc/Value/String.php';
require_once 'Zend/XmlRpc/Value/Nil.php';
require_once 'Zend/XmlRpc/Value/Struct.php';
require_once 'Zend/Crypt/Math/BigInteger.php';
/**
* Test case for Zend_XmlRpc_Value
*
* @category Zend
* @package Zend_XmlRpc
* @subpackage UnitTests
* @copyright Copyright (c) 2005-2009 Zend Technologies USA Inc. (http://www.zend.com)
* @license http://framework.zend.com/license/new-bsd New BSD License
* @group Zend_XmlRpc
*/
class Zend_XmlRpc_ValueTest extends PHPUnit_Framework_TestCase
{
/**
* Runs the test methods of this class.
*
* @return void
*/
public static function main()
{
require_once "PHPUnit/TextUI/TestRunner.php";
$suite = new PHPUnit_Framework_TestSuite("Zend_XmlRpc_ValueTest");
$result = PHPUnit_TextUI_TestRunner::run($suite);
}
// Boolean
public function testFactoryAutodetectsBoolean()
{
foreach (array(true, false) as $native) {
$val = Zend_XmlRpc_Value::getXmlRpcValue($native);
$this->assertXmlRpcType('boolean', $val);
}
}
public function testMarshalBooleanFromNative()
{
$native = true;
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_BOOLEAN);
$this->assertXmlRpcType('boolean', $val);
$this->assertSame($native, $val->getValue());
}
public function testMarshalBooleanFromXmlRpc()
{
$xml = '<value><boolean>1</boolean></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('boolean', $val);
$this->assertEquals('boolean', $val->getType());
$this->assertSame(true,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
// Integer
public function testFactoryAutodetectsInteger()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ue(1);
$this->assertXmlRpcType('integer', $val);
}
public function testMarshalIntegerFromNative()
{
$native = 1;
$types = array(Zend_XmlRpc_Value::XMLRPC_TYPE_I4,
Zend_XmlRpc_Value::XMLRPC_TYPE_INTEGER);
foreach ($types as $type) {
$val = Zend_XmlRpc_Value::getXmlRpcValue($native, $type);
$this->assertXmlRpcType('integer', $val);
$this->assertSame($native, $val->getValue());
}
}
public function testMarshalIntegerFromXmlRpc()
{
$native = 1;
$xmls = array("<value><int>$native</int></value>",
"<value><i4>$native</i4></value>");
foreach ($xmls as $xml) {
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('integer', $val);
$this->assertEquals('int',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
}
/**
* @group ZF-3310
*/
public function testMarshalI4FromOverlongNativeThrowsException()
{
$this->setExpectedException('Zend_XmlRpc_Value_Exception', 'Overlong integer given');
Zend_XmlRpc_Value::getXmlRpcValue(PHP_INT_MAX + 1, Zend_XmlRpc_Value::XMLRPC_TYPE_I4);
}
/**
* @group ZF-3310
*/
public function testMarshalIntegerFromOverlongNativeThrowsException()
{
$this->setExpectedException('Zend_XmlRpc_Value_Exception', 'Overlong integer given');
Zend_XmlRpc_Value::getXmlRpcValue(PHP_INT_MAX + 1, Zend_XmlRpc_Value::XMLRPC_TYPE_INTEGER);
}
// BigInteger
/**
* @group ZF-6445
*/
public function testMarshalBigIntegerFromFromXmlRpc()
{
$bigInt = (string)(PHP_INT_MAX + 1);
$native = new Zend_Crypt_Math_BigInteger();
$native->init($bigInt);
$xmlStrings = array("<value><i8>$bigInt</i8></value>",
"<value><ex:i8 xmlns:ex=\"http://ws.apache.org/xmlrpc/namespaces/extensions\">$bigInt</ex:i8></value>");
foreach ($xmlStrings as $xml) {
$value = Zend_XmlRpc_Value::getXmlRpcValue($xml, Zend_XmlRpc_Value::XML_STRING);
$this->assertEquals($native, $value->getValue());
$this->assertEquals('i8', $value->getType());
$this->assertType('DOMElement', $value->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$value->saveXml());
}
}
/**
* @group ZF-6445
*/
public function testMarshalBigIntegerFromNative()
{
$native = (string)(PHP_INT_MAX + 1);
$types = array(Zend_XmlRpc_Value::XMLRPC_TYPE_APACHEI8,
Zend_XmlRpc_Value::XMLRPC_TYPE_I8);
$bigInt = new Zend_Crypt_Math_BigInteger();
$bigInt->init($native);
foreach ($types as $type) {
$value = Zend_XmlRpc_Value::getXmlRpcValue($native, $type);
$this->assertSame('i8', $value->getType());
$this->assertEquals($bigInt, $value->getValue());
}
}
// Double
public function testFactoryAutodetectsFloat()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ue((float)1);
$this->assertXmlRpcType('double', $val);
}
public function testMarshalDoubleFromNative()
{
$native = 1.1;
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_DOUBLE);
$this->assertXmlRpcType('double', $val);
$this->assertSame($native, $val->getValue());
}
public function testMarshalDoubleFromXmlRpc()
{
$native = 1.1;
$xml = "<value><double>$native</double></value>";
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('double', $val);
$this->assertEquals('double',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
/**
* @group ZF-7712
*/
public function testMarshallingDoubleWithHigherPrecisionFromNative()
{
if (ini_get('precision') < 7) {
$this->markTestSkipped('precision is too low');
}
$native = 0.1234567;
$value = Zend_XmlRpc_Value::getXmlRpcValue($native, Zend_XmlRpc_Value::XMLRPC_TYPE_DOUBLE);
$this->assertXmlRpcType('double', $value);
$this->assertSame($native, $value->getValue());
}
// String
public function testFactoryAutodetectsString()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ue('');
$this->assertXmlRpcType('string', $val);
}
public function testMarshalStringFromNative()
{
$native = 'foo';
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_STRING);
$this->assertXmlRpcType('string', $val);
$this->assertSame($native, $val->getValue());
}
public function testMarshalStringFromXmlRpc()
{
$native = 'foo';
$xml = "<value><string>$native</string></value>";
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('string', $val);
$this->assertEquals('string',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
public function testMarshalStringFromDefault()
{
$native = 'foo';
$xml = "<string>$native</string>";
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('string', $val);
$this->assertEquals('string',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
//Nil
public function testFactoryAutodetectsNil()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ue(NULL);
$this->assertXmlRpcType('nil', $val);
}
public function testMarshalNilFromNative()
{
$native = NULL;
$types = array(Zend_XmlRpc_Value::XMLRPC_TYPE_NIL,
Zend_XmlRpc_Value::XMLRPC_TYPE_APACHENIL);
foreach ($types as $type) {
$value = Zend_XmlRpc_Value::getXmlRpcValue($native, $type);
$this->assertXmlRpcType('nil', $value);
$this->assertSame($native, $value->getValue());
}
}
public function testMarshalNilFromXmlRpc()
{
$xmls = array('<value><nil/></value>',
'<value><ex:nil xmlns:ex="http://ws.apache.org/xmlrpc/namespaces/extensions"/></value>');
foreach ($xmls as $xml) {
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('nil', $val);
$this->assertEquals('nil', $val->getType());
$this->assertSame(NULL,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
}
// Array
public function testFactoryAutodetectsArray()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ue(array(0, 'foo'));
$this->assertXmlRpcType('array', $val);
}
public function testMarshalArrayFromNative()
{
$native = array(0,1);
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_ARRAY);
$this->assertXmlRpcType('array', $val);
$this->assertSame($native, $val->getValue());
}
public function testMarshalArrayFromXmlRpc()
{
$native = array(0,1);
$xml = '<value><array><data><value><int>0</int></value>'
. '<value><int>1</int></value></data></array></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('array', $val);
$this->assertEquals('array',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
public function testEmptyXmlRpcArrayResultsInEmptyArray()
{
$native = array();
$xml = '<value><array><data/></array></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('array', $val);
$this->assertEquals('array', $val->getType());
$this->assertSame($native, $val->getValue());
$value = Zend_XmlRpc_Value::getXmlRpcValue($xml,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('array', $value);
$this->assertEquals('array', $value->getType());
$this->assertSame($native, $value->getValue());
}
public function testArrayMustContainDataElement()
{
$native = array();
$xml = '<value><array/></value>';
$this->setExpectedException('Zend_XmlRpc_Value_Exception',
'Invalid XML for XML-RPC native array type: ARRAY tag must contain DATA tag');
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
}
/**
* @group ZF-5405
*/
public function testMarshalNilInStructWrappedInArray()
{
$expected = array(array('id' => '1', 'name' => 'vertebra, caudal', 'description' => null));
$xml = '<value>'
. '<array><data><value><struct><member><name>id</name><value><string>1</string></value></member>'
. '<member><name>name</name><value><string>vertebra, caudal</string></value></member>'
. '<member><name>description</name><value><nil/></value></member></struct></value></data></array>'
. '</value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ml, Zend_XmlRpc_Value::XML_STRING);
$this->assertSame($expected, $val->getValue());
}
// Struct
public function testFactoryAutodetectsStruct()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ue(array('foo' => 0));
$this->assertXmlRpcType('struct', $val);
}
public function testFactoryAutodetectsStructFromObject()
{
$val = Zend_XmlRpc_Value::getXmlRpcValue((object)array('foo' => 0));
$this->assertXmlRpcType('struct', $val);
}
public function testMarshalStructFromNative()
{
$native = array('foo' => 0);
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_STRUCT);
$this->assertXmlRpcType('struct', $val);
$this->assertSame($native, $val->getValue());
}
public function testMarshalStructFromXmlRpc()
{
$native = array('foo' => 0);
$xml = '<value><struct><member><name>foo</name><value><int>0</int>'
. '</value></member></struct></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('struct', $val);
$this->assertEquals('struct',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
public function testMarshallingStructWithMemberWithoutValue()
{
$native = array('foo' => 0, 'bar' => 1);
$xml = '<value><struct>'
. '<member><name>foo</name><value><int>0</int></value></member>'
. '<member><name>foo</name><bar/></member>'
. '<member><name>bar</name><value><int>1</int></value></member>'
. '</struct></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('struct', $val);
$this->assertEquals('struct',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
public function testMarshallingStructWithMemberWithoutName()
{
$native = array('foo' => 0, 'bar' => 1);
$xml = '<value><struct>'
. '<member><name>foo</name><value><int>0</int></value></member>'
. '<member><value><string>foo</string></value></member>'
. '<member><name>bar</name><value><int>1</int></value></member>'
. '</struct></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('struct', $val);
$this->assertEquals('struct',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
/**
* @group ZF-7639
*/
public function testMarshalStructFromXmlRpcWithEntities()
{
$native = array('&nbsp;' => 0);
$xml = '<value><struct><member><name>&amp;nbsp;</name><value><int>0</int>'
. '</value></member></struct></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ml,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('struct', $val);
$this->assertSame($native, $val->getValue());
$this->assertSame($this->wrapXml($xml), $val->saveXML());
}
/**
* @group ZF-3947
*/
public function testMarshallingStructsWithEmptyValueFromXmlRpcShouldRetainKeys()
{
$native = array('foo' => '');
$xml = '<value><struct><member><name>foo</name>'
. '<value/></member></struct></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('struct', $val);
$this->assertEquals('struct',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
public function testMarshallingStructWithMultibyteValueFromXmlRpcRetainsMultibyteValue()
{
$native = array('foo' => 'ß');
$xml = '<value><struct><member><name>foo</name>'
. '<value><string>&#xDF;</string></value></member></struct></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('struct', $val);
$this->assertEquals('struct',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
$val = Zend_XmlRpc_Value::getXmlRpcValue($native, Zend_XmlRpc_Value::XMLRPC_TYPE_STRUCT);
$this->assertSame($native, $val->getValue());
$this->assertSame($xml . "\n", $val->saveXML());
}
// DateTime
public function testMarshalDateTimeFromNativeString()
{
$native = '1997-07-16T19:20+01:00';
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_DATETIME);
$this->assertXmlRpcType('dateTime', $val);
$expected = '1997-07-16T19:20+01:00';
$this->assertSame(strtotime($native), strtotime($val->getValue()));
}
public function testMarshalDateTimeFromNativeStringProducesIsoOutput()
{
$native = '1997-07-16T19:20+01:00';
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_DATETIME);
$this->assertXmlRpcType('dateTime', $val);
$expected = date('c', strtotime($native));
$expected = substr($expected, 0, strlen($expected) - 6);
$expected = str_replace('-', '', $expected);
$received = $val->getValue();
$this->assertEquals($expected, $received);
}
public function testMarshalDateTimeFromInvalidString()
{
$this->setExpectedException('Zend_XmlRpc_Value_Exception',
"Cannot convert given value 'foobarbaz' to a timestamp");
Zend_XmlRpc_Value::getXmlRpcValue('foobarbaz', Zend_XmlRpc_Value::XMLRPC_TYPE_DATETIME);
}
public function testMarshalDateTimeFromNativeInteger()
{
$native = strtotime('1997-07-16T19:20+01:00');
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_DATETIME);
$this->assertXmlRpcType('dateTime', $val);
$this->assertSame($native, strtotime($val->getValue()));
}
public function testMarshalDateTimeFromXmlRpc()
{
$iso8601 = '1997-07-16T19:20+01:00';
$xml = "<value><dateTime.iso8601>$iso8601</dateTime.iso8601></value>";
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('dateTime', $val);
$this->assertEquals('dateTime.iso8601', $val->getType());
$this->assertSame(strtotime($iso8601), strtotime($val->getValue()));
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
// Base64
public function testMarshalBase64FromString()
{
$native = 'foo';
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_BASE64);
$this->assertXmlRpcType('base64', $val);
$this->assertSame($native, $val->getValue());
}
public function testMarshalBase64FromXmlRpc()
{
$native = 'foo';
$xml = '<value><base64>' .base64_encode($native). '</base64></value>';
$val = Zend_XmlRpc_Value::getXmlRpcValue($xml,
Zend_XmlRpc_Value::XML_STRING);
$this->assertXmlRpcType('base64', $val);
$this->assertEquals('base64', $val->getType());
$this->assertSame($native, $val->getValue());
$this->assertType('DomElement', $val->getAsDOM());
$this->assertEquals($this->wrapXml($xml), $val->saveXML());
}
public function testXmlRpcValueBase64GeneratedXmlContainsBase64EncodedText()
{
$native = 'foo';
$val = Zend_XmlRpc_Value::getXmlRpcValue($native,
Zend_XmlRpc_Value::XMLRPC_TYPE_BASE64);
$this->assertXmlRpcType('base64', $val);
$xml = $val->saveXML();
$encoded = base64_encode($native);
$this->assertContains($encoded, $xml);
}
/**
* @group ZF-3862
*/
public function testMarshalSerializedObjectAsBase64()
{
$o = new Zend_XmlRpc_SerializableTestClass();
$o->setProperty('foobar');
$serialized = serialize($o);
$val = Zend_XmlRpc_Value::getXmlRpcValue($serialized,
Zend_XmlRpc_Value::XMLRPC_TYPE_BASE64);
$this->assertXmlRpcType('base64', $val);
$o2 = unserialize($val->getValue());
$this->assertSame('foobar', $o2->getProperty());
}
// Exceptions
public function testFactoryThrowsWhenInvalidTypeSpecified()
{
try {
Zend_XmlRpc_Value::getXmlRpcValue('', 'bad type here');
$this->fail();
} catch (Exception $e) {
$this->assertRegexp('/given type is not/i', $e->getMessage());
}
}
// Custom Assertions and Helper Methods
public function assertXmlRpcType($type, $object)
{
$type = 'Zend_XmlRpc_Value_' . ucfirst($type);
$this->assertType($type, $object);
}
public function wrapXml($xml)
{
return "<?xml version=\"1.0\"?>\n$xml\n";
}
}
class Zend_XmlRpc_SerializableTestClass
{
protected $_property;
public function setProperty($property)
{
$this->_property = $property;
}
public function getProperty()
{
return $this->_property;
}
}
// Call Zend_XmlRpc_ValueTest::main() if this source file is executed directly.
if (PHPUnit_MAIN_METHOD == "Zend_XmlRpc_ValueTest::main") {
Zend_XmlRpc_ValueTest::main();
}
